204.21 - PAY – GENERAL SERVICE OFFICERS

(1) (Application) This instruction applies to an officer in the rank of lieutenant-general, major-general, brigadier-general, colonel, lieutenant-colonel, major or captain, other than an officer paid under

  1. CBI 204.214 (Pay - Officers - Navigators);
  2. CBI 204.215 (Pay - Officers - Pilots - Lieutenant-colonel, Major and Captain);
  3. CBI 204.216 (Pay – Medical Officers);
  4. CBI 204.217(Pay – Dental Officers); or
  5. CBI 204.218 (Pay - Officers - Legal).
  6. who holds a position to which the officer is appointed by the Governor in Council.

(2) (Rate of pay) Subject to paragraph (3) and CBI 204.075 (Rate of Pay on Promotion - Retroactive Pay Increase), the rate of pay of an officer to whom this instruction applies is, for each month after the month and year specified in the table, as established for the officer’s rank and pay increment in the table to this instruction.

(3) (Commissioning From the Ranks) If a non-commissioned member is promoted to the rank of captain when commissioned, the member shall be deemed to have been promoted directly to that rank for the purpose of CBI 204.04 (Rate of Pay on Promotion).

TABLE TO CBI 204.21

RANK MONTHLY RATES (in dollars) AFTER MARCH 2006
PAY INCREMENT
BASIC 1 2 3 4 5 6 7 8 9 10
Captain 5492 5703 5909 6119 6320 6517 6710 6910 7025 7141 7260
Major 7426 7558 7686 7815 7943 8072 8200 8329
Lieutenant-Colonel 8608 8747 8881 9023 9161
Colonel 9620 9999 10378 10758
Brigadier-General 11384 11689 12012 12325
Major-General 13097 13846 14626 15383
Lieutenant-General 16279 16720 17184 17625

(TB # 833048 effective 1 April 2006)

204.214 - PAY - OFFICERS - NAVIGATORS

(1) (Application) In this instruction, "navigator" means an officer in the rank of captain who was a captain on 30 September 1973 and who was then qualified and who has remained continuously qualified in that rank to the standard established in orders or instructions issued by the Chief of the Defence Staff for the operation of airborne radio or navigational equipment.

(2) (Rate of pay) Subject to CBI 204.075 (Rate of Pay on Promotion - Retroactive Pay Increase), a navigator shall be paid, for each month after the month and year specified in the table, at the rate of pay established for the officer’s rank and pay increment in the table to this instruction.

TABLE TO CBI 204.214

RANK MONTHLY RATES (in dollars) AFTER MARCH 2006
PAY INCREMENT
BASIC 1 2 3 4 5 6 7 8 9 10
Captain 7461

(TB # 833048 effective 1 April 2006)

204.215 - PAY - OFFICERS - PILOTS - LIEUTENANT-COLONEL, MAJOR AND CAPTAIN

(1) (Application) This instruction applies to a pilot in the rank of lieutenant-colonel, major or captain who is qualified in the flying of aircraft to the standard established in orders or instructions issued by the Chief of the Defence Staff and who is under a continuous obligation to fly as determined in orders or instructions issued by the Chief of the Defence Staff.

(2) (Rate of pay - lieutenant-colonel and major) A pilot in the rank of lieutenant-colonel or major shall be paid, for each month after the month and year specified in the table, at the rate of pay established for the officer’s rank and pay increment in Table "A" to this instruction.

(3) (Rate of pay - captain) A pilot in the rank of captain shall be paid, for each month after the month and year specified in the table, at the rate of pay established for the officer’s rank and pay increment

  1. if the officer enrolled in the Regular Force on or before 30 September 1998, or the officer is a member of the Reserve Force on Class "C" Reserve Service, in Table "A" to this instruction; or
  2. if the officer enrolled in the Regular Force after 30 September 1998, in Table "B" to this instruction.

(4) (Transfer to the pilot occupation) An officer on transfer to the pilot military occupation in the rank of captain, and who meets the conditions of paragraph (1), shall be paid at the rate of pay for the pay increment determined under paragraph (3) that is nearest to, but not less than, the rate of pay the officer was receiving on the day immediately prior to meeting the conditions of paragraph (1).

TABLE "A" TO CBI 204.215

RANK MONTHLY RATES (in dollars) AFTER MARCH 2006
PAY INCREMENT
BASIC 1 2 3 4 5 6 7 8 9 10
Captain 5870 6134 6435 7032 7407 7697 7882 8081 8199 8245 8279
Major 8366 8450 8512 8576 8661 8749 8783 8835
Lieutenant-Colonel 8924 9031 9134 9222 9314

(TB # 833048 effective 1 April 2006)

TABLE "B" TO CBI 204.215

RANK MONTHLY RATES (in dollars) AFTER MARCH 2006
PAY INCREMENT
BASIC 1 2 3 4 5 6 7 8 9 10
Captain 5568 5920 6435 7032 7407 7697 7882 8081 8199 8245 8279

(TB # 833048 effective 1 April 2006)

204.216 – PAY – MEDICAL OFFICERS

(1) (Definitions) The definitions in this paragraph apply in this instruction.

"clinical specialist" means

  1. a medical officer in the rank of major, lieutenant-colonel or colonel who holds a fellowship certification through the Royal College of Physicians and Surgeons of Canada in one of the following clinical specialties:
    1. general surgery,
    2. anesthesia,
    3. internal medicine,
    4. psychiatry,
    5. orthopedics,
    6. diagnostic radiology,
    7. thoracic surgery; or
  2. a medical or dental officer in the rank of major, lieutenant-colonel or colonel who, on 31 March 1999, was in receipt of an allowance under the former QR&O article 205.43 (Medical and Dental Officer Specialist Allowance), as it read on 31 March 1999. (spécialiste clinique)
    (TB # 830524, effective 1 Apr 01)

"medical officer" means an officer who holds a commission as a medical officer or who is a commissioned officer to whom the Medical Officer Training Plan applies. (médecin militaire)

"pay" includes for all medical officers in the rank of captain or above, the special military differential for medical officers. (solde)

(2) (Rate of pay – brigadier-general and below – other than clinical specialist) Subject to CBI 204.04 (Rate of Pay on Promotion) and 204.075 (Rate of Pay on Promotion - Retroactive Pay Increase), a medical officer in the rank of brigadier-general or below who is not a clinical specialist shall be paid

  1. for each month after the month and year specified in the table, at the rate of pay established for the officer's rank and pay increment in Table "A", "B" or "C" to this instruction; and
  2. on a monthly basis the special military differential specified in Table "G" to this instruction.
    (TB # 832549, effective 1 April 2005)

(3) (Rate of pay – major, lieutenant-colonel or colonel – clinical specialist) Subject to CBI 204.075, a medical officer in the rank of major, lieutenant-colonel or colonel who is a clinical specialist shall be paid

  1. for each month after the month and year specified in the table, at the rate of pay established for the pay increment in Table "E" to this instruction to which the officer would have been entitled under paragraph (2); and
  2. on a monthly basis the special military differential specified in Table "G" to this instruction.
    (TB # 832549, effective 1 April 2005)

204.218 - PAY - OFFICERS - LEGAL

(1) (Definitions) The definitions in this paragraph apply in this instruction.

"legal officer" means a commissioned officer who is a barrister or advocate and

  1. who is a member in good standing of a provincial law society; and
  2. who, in accordance with orders issued by the Chief of the Defence Staff, is assigned to the Legal military occupation. (avocat militaire)

"MLTP legal officer" means a legal officer of the rank of captain who has completed training under the Military Legal Training Plan. (avocat militaire du PMED)

(2) (Rate of Pay) The rate of pay of a legal officer, other than one who holds a position to which the officer is appointed by the Governor in Council is, for each month after the month and year specified in the table, as established for the officer’s rank and pay increment in the table to this instruction.

(3) (Former military judge) The rate of pay of a legal officer who ceases to hold office as a military judge is, on the officer’s ceasing to hold office, an amount equal to the maximum rate of pay established in the table to this instruction.

(4) (Rate of pay on transfer) The rate of pay of an officer on transfer to the legal military occupation shall be an amount that is nearest to, but not less than the rate of pay prescribed in CBI 204.21 (Pay – General Service Officers) for the pay increment as determined under CBI 204.015 (Pay Increments) before the transfer.

(TB # 832549, effective 1 April 2005)

TABLE TO CBI 204.218

RANK MONTHLY RATES (in dollars) AFTER MARCH 2005
PAY INCREMENT
Basic 1 2 3
Captain 5,038 5,753 6,469 7,187
Major 7,694 8,188 9,150 10,113
Lieutenant-Colonel 10,688 10,864 11,108 11,358
Colonel 12,077 12,808 13,540 14,275
Brigadier-General 13,416 14,399 15,382 16,367

(TB # 832549 effective 1 April 2005)
